Optimizing E-commerce for Fresh Food: D2C Click & Collect Meets B2B Wholesale
The Hybrid E-commerce Challenge for Artisan Businesses
For many artisan food businesses, particularly bakeries and specialty producers, the modern e-commerce landscape presents a dual challenge: serving direct-to-consumer (D2C) customers with convenience features like Click & Collect, while simultaneously managing complex business-to-business (B2B) wholesale operations. Finding a single, cost-effective platform that seamlessly integrates these disparate needs often feels like an impossible task, pushing small businesses towards expensive enterprise solutions or a frustrating patchwork of inadequate tools.
This dilemma is common. Businesses require specific functionalities for fresh products, such as time-sensitive ordering and local pickup, alongside sophisticated B2B pricing structures. Let's break down these requirements and explore strategic approaches to building a robust, yet affordable, e-commerce presence.
D2C Demands: Precision for Perishable Goods
The D2C side of a fresh food business hinges on operational precision. Key requirements include:
- Click & Collect Only: Eliminating shipping complexities and costs, focusing solely on local pickup, is a game-changer for many local businesses. It enhances customer convenience by providing a quick, reliable way to get fresh products.
- Time-Based Ordering Logic: Freshly baked goods necessitate lead times. A common need is a blanket 24-hour delay for all orders, or even more granular control—e.g., small orders ready quickly, but large or custom orders requiring 24+ hours notice. Most off-the-shelf platforms lack this dynamic logic, often requiring manual workarounds or custom development to prevent operational bottlenecks and ensure product freshness.
- Mix-and-Match Bundles: Offering curated boxes where customers can choose individual items (e.g., "a box of 6 pastries" with customer selection) is a powerful sales tool. It boosts average order value and customer satisfaction but is technically challenging to implement without robust product configurator features.
- Real-time Order Management: Instant alerts are critical for fresh product businesses. Ideally, this means a dedicated POS app with loud notifications or even an automated thermal printer that prints orders as they come in. This minimizes human error and ensures timely fulfillment.
- Streamlined Order Sorting: A fundamental yet often overlooked feature is the ability to easily sort orders by pickup day. Without this, businesses risk constantly missing orders or creating significant manual overhead, directly impacting customer experience and operational efficiency.
B2B Demands: Sophistication for Wholesale Operations
Beyond D2C, many artisan businesses rely on wholesale accounts, which come with their own set of complex requirements:
- Account-Specific Pricing: This is paramount. It includes a blanket discount (e.g., 20% off across the board for B2B accounts), tiered pricing (decreasing unit prices for larger quantities), and custom negotiated prices for specific, high-volume clients.
- Flexible Delivery Options: While some B2B customers pick up orders, others require delivery. The platform needs to accommodate self-managed delivery routes, where the business handles logistics without needing integrated carrier rates.
- Operational Rules: Features like minimum order quantities (MOQ) and specific delivery days are crucial for managing wholesale logistics efficiently, ensuring profitability, and streamlining delivery schedules.
The Platform Conundrum: Integrated vs. Separate Solutions
The quest for a single platform that handles both D2C and B2B needs often leads small businesses down a rabbit hole of expensive enterprise solutions. Platforms like Shopify Plus, while powerful, can cost upwards of $2,000/month, which is simply unfeasible for most small artisan operations.
Exploring the Options:
- Shopify: Often considered a sweet spot for D2C due to its user-friendly interface and extensive app ecosystem. However, core B2B functionalities, dynamic time-based ordering, and advanced mix-and-match often require multiple paid apps, increasing monthly costs and potential for app conflicts. Shopify Plus addresses some B2B needs but comes at a prohibitive price point.
- WooCommerce (WordPress): Highly customizable and budget-friendly for initial setup. With plugins like "WooCommerce for Local Pickup," "WooCommerce Mix and Match Products," "Order Delivery Date/Delivery & Pickup Date Time," and various B2B pricing plugins, it can address many requirements. However, managing numerous plugins can lead to performance issues, security concerns, and a steep learning curve for maintenance. Sorting orders by pickup date can still be a challenge without custom development.
- Odoo: A comprehensive ERP system with e-commerce capabilities. It can integrate inventory, accounting, and sales, making it powerful for businesses scaling rapidly. However, it's often overkill for smaller operations, requiring significant setup time and technical expertise.
- PrestaShop: Offers more control and flexibility than hosted solutions but demands a steeper learning curve and more maintenance. It's a strong contender for those willing to invest time in customization.
- Squarespace: Excellent for beautiful, easy-to-set-up storefronts but quickly becomes limiting when custom ordering rules or complex B2B features are needed.
- Custom Solutions: For truly unique requirements, a custom-built solution might seem daunting but can be cost-effective in the long run compared to high-tier subscriptions. This could involve custom WooCommerce or Shopify plugins, or automation tools like n8n/Make for tasks like thermal printer integration. While initial development costs can be substantial, ongoing running costs are often minimal.
- Hybrid Approach: Running two separate solutions—one for D2C and another for B2B—is a viable strategy. This allows each side to leverage platforms best suited for its specific needs, potentially saving costs. The challenge lies in managing two systems and ensuring data synchronization.
Strategic Recommendations for Artisan Businesses
Navigating this landscape requires a strategic approach:
- Prioritize Core Needs: Identify the absolute must-have features for both D2C and B2B. What directly impacts customer satisfaction and operational efficiency?
- Evaluate the Ecosystem: For platforms like Shopify and WooCommerce, thoroughly research available apps and plugins. Consider the total cost of ownership, including monthly app subscriptions and potential development work.
- Consider a Phased Approach: Start with a robust D2C solution that handles Click & Collect and basic product bundling. As your B2B operations grow, then invest in a dedicated B2B module or a separate, specialized B2B platform.
- Don't Underestimate Customization: While "custom solution" often sounds expensive, targeted custom development for specific, critical functionalities (like dynamic lead times or order sorting) on an existing platform can be more cost-effective than an enterprise-level subscription.
- Leverage Automation: Tools like n8n or Make can bridge gaps between systems and automate tasks like order printing, reducing manual effort.
Conclusion
The journey to finding the perfect e-commerce platform for an artisan food business with hybrid D2C and B2B needs is rarely straightforward. It often involves a blend of off-the-shelf solutions, strategic plugin integration, and sometimes, targeted custom development. By carefully assessing unique requirements, prioritizing features, and understanding the true costs and capabilities of each platform, businesses can build a robust, scalable, and affordable e-commerce presence that satisfies both their retail customers and wholesale partners.